Dustin Blundon

Contracted Facilities Building Manager at Pacific Northwest National Laboratory - PNNL

Dustin Blundon has extensive experience in the field of nuclear operations and facility management. Currently serving as a Contracted Facilities Building Manager at Pacific Northwest National Laboratory since February 2023, Blundon previously worked as a Shift Operations Manager at Central Plateau Cleanup Company from 2020 to March 2023, and held the position of Nuclear Operations Supervisor at Pacific Northwest National Laboratory from 2007 to 2020. In these roles, Blundon has demonstrated adeptness in supervising and planning work involving high hazard radioactive materials, leading numerous research and development activities within a Hazard Category II nuclear facility. Earlier in the career, Blundon functioned as a Nuclear Operations Technician, providing essential support for various nuclear-related research activities. Educational qualifications include a Bachelor of Science in Biology from Washington State University Tri-Cities and an Associate of Arts in General Studies from Columbia Basin College.
